The Greater Victoria School District is looking to hire an Administrative Assistant II (Non-Supervising) (17.5hrs) / Senior Management Assistant (17.5hrs) for the Superintendent\xe2\x80\x99s and Indigenous Departments. This is a 10.5 month, continuing position working 35 hours per week, Monday- Friday 8:00am-4:00pm.

The Greater Victoria School District provides public educational services to over 20,000 students in the Greater Victoria Area, encompassing six municipalities. To provide this service, the District has a current operating budget of $210 million and employs approximately 3,500 staff; which includes, teachers, principals and vice-principals, support staff, psychologists, speech and language pathologists and exempt staff.

Reporting to the department head/manager/supervisor, the Administrative Assistant II manages the Department\xe2\x80\x99s administrative services including coordinating office procedures, records management, and monitoring accounts. The position operates in an environment of high volumes of work with constant interruptions and changing priorities.

Under the general supervision of a Senior Manager, the Senior Management Assistant provides a variety of administrative support functions, with limited supervision, within a broad framework of policies and procedures. The incumbent functions in an environment with many time sensitive, confidential and/or political issues/projects occurring simultaneously. Due to the nature of the work, the incumbent must establish and maintain links with Principals, Vice Principals, District staff, Union executive members, Trustees, parents, students, Ministry officials and the public.

Qualifications include Grade 12 or equivalent and one year post -secondary Office Administration Certificate including course work in basic accounting and records management. Must be able to take dictation of Board-level meetings; must be able to take minutes of meetings to be used for legal proceedings; must be able to work in a very busy office assisting nine School Board Trustees, the Superintendent of Schools and the Secretary-Treasurer; must maintain a high degree of confidentiality and discretion; must possess an excellent working knowledge of schools and school district procedures and issues; must be highly proficient with Microsoft Office Programs, including Power Point and Excel; must be able to compose and prepare correspondence, reports and communications on behalf of the Superintendent of Schools.
